Turn signals gone bad...

Just today I was driving and the turn signals pissed out on me... they light up but don't actually blink. I tried replacing the fuse, no luck.... what is wrong?

Re: Turn signals gone bad...

Your flasher module has gone bad... it is at the base of your steering column on the right side. Remove your lower dash pad, follow your steering column to the firewall and look up (directly above brake pedal). You should see a round silver cylinder in a clip. (usually) What year is your car?
